Haploperla is a of green stoneflies in the Chloroperlidae, containing approximately 17 described . The genus was established by Navás in 1934. Members of this genus are part of the Chloroperlidae family, commonly known as green stoneflies due to their characteristic coloration.

Distribution

Records exist from the Russian Far East, Alberta, British Columbia, Alabama, and Arkansas.
